cgroup: Allocate cgroup_file_ctx for kernfs_open_file->priv
of->priv is currently used by each interface file implementation to store private information. This patch collects the current two private data usages into struct cgroup_file_ctx which is allocated and freed by the common path. This allows generic private data which applies to multiple files, which will be used to in the following patch. Note that cgroup_procs iterator is now embedded as procs.iter in the new cgroup_file_ctx so that it doesn't need to be allocated and freed separately. v2: union dropped from cgroup_file_ctx and the procs iterator is embedded in cgroup_file_ctx as suggested by Linus. v3: Michal pointed out that cgroup1's procs pidlist uses of->priv too. Converted. Didn't change to embedded allocation as cgroup1 pidlists get stored for caching.
